Ounce

What is a ounce?

The (avoirdupois) ounce (oz) equals one-sixteenth of a pound, about 28.35 grams.

Origin of the ounce

From Latin 'uncia', meaning a twelfth part.

Where it is used

US food portions, postal weights, and boxing weight classes.

When and where it was developed

Standardized as 1/16 of the international pound from 1959.

Atomic Mass Unit

What is a atomic mass unit?

One unified atomic mass unit (u) is defined as 1/12 the mass of a carbon-12 atom, about 1.6605E-27 kg.

Origin of the atomic mass unit

Introduced to give atomic and molecular masses convenient numerical values.

Where it is used

Atomic, molecular, and nuclear physics and chemistry.

When and where it was developed

The unified (carbon-12) scale was adopted by IUPAC and IUPAP in 1960-1961.

Ounce to Atomic Mass Unit conversion formula

The relationship between ounces and atomic mass unit:

1 oz = 1.707247e+25 u
1 u = 5.857383e-26 oz

To convert ounces to atomic mass unit, multiply the value in ounces by 1.707247e+25. To reverse, multiply atomic mass unit by 5.857383e-26.
